Found on Normal Room, this nook by the stairs was nice before, but it's even better after the addition of a lamp, a new side table, a comfy chair, and a rug. It goes to show how much lighting and just a little color can transform a space. We'd love to read a book in this cozy spot. On our search for more photos, we realized we'd seen this home before.
